Output 3e326605f82726b5c821bf1eefe148f52769ea3ced3685bb7402a92fdcfd4573:2

value
19244938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b6425895844344b94192b105e65fd2baa51e1e OP_EQUAL
address
3QN5qhvhES5f3oWKqUbzXgSfS6Q6mr8pwC
transaction
3e326605f82726b5c821bf1eefe148f52769ea3ced3685bb7402a92fdcfd4573
spent
true